.page-footer{padding:4rem 0}.page-footer__inner{display:grid;grid-template:"spaces" auto "copyright" auto "navigation" auto/auto;gap:2rem 0;border-top:.1rem solid var(--mercury);border-bottom:.1rem solid var(--mercury);padding-bottom:2rem}@media (min-width:1344px){.page-footer__inner{grid-template:"spaces spaces" auto "copyright navigation" auto/auto 1fr;padding-top:2rem;padding-bottom:2rem}}.page-footer__spaces{--gap:4rem;grid-area:spaces;border-bottom:.1rem solid var(--mercury)}@media (min-width:1344px){.page-footer__spaces{display:-webkit-box;display:-ms-flexbox;display:flex;gap:var(--gap);padding-bottom:2rem}}.page-footer__space{position:relative;-webkit-box-flex:1;-ms-flex:1;flex:1;padding:2rem 0}@media (min-width:1344px){.page-footer__space{padding:4rem 0}}@media (max-width:1343px){.page-footer__space:not(:last-child){border-bottom:1px solid var(--mercury)}}@media (min-width:1344px){.page-footer__space:not(:last-child)::after{content:"";position:absolute;top:0;right:calc(var(--gap)/ 2 * -1);z-index:12;width:1px;height:100%;overflow:hidden;background:var(--mercury)}}.page-footer__group-navigation{margin-top:2rem}.page-footer__group-navigation>menu{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:1.5rem}.page-footer__group-navigation>menu>li>a{background:transparent -webkit-gradient(linear,left bottom,left top,color-stop(.0625rem,currentColor),color-stop(0,transparent)) left 0 bottom 0 no-repeat;background:transparent linear-gradient(0deg,currentColor .0625rem,transparent 0) left 0 bottom 0 no-repeat;background-position:left 0 top 50%;background-size:100% 100%;-webkit-transition:background-size 1s cubic-bezier(.19, 1, .22, 1);transition:background-size 1s cubic-bezier(.19, 1, .22, 1)}.page-footer__group-navigation>menu>li>a:focus,.page-footer__group-navigation>menu>li>a:hover,a:focus .page-footer__group-navigation>menu>li>a,a:hover .page-footer__group-navigation>menu>li>a{background-position:right 0 top 50%;background-size:0 100%}.page-footer__group-navigation>menu>li>a[target=_blank]{background:transparent -webkit-gradient(linear,left bottom,left top,color-stop(.0625rem,currentColor),color-stop(0,transparent)) left 0 bottom 0 no-repeat;background:transparent linear-gradient(0deg,currentColor .0625rem,transparent 0) left 0 bottom 0 no-repeat;background-position:left 0 top 50%;background-size:100% 100%;-webkit-transition:background-size 1s cubic-bezier(.19, 1, .22, 1);transition:background-size 1s cubic-bezier(.19, 1, .22, 1);display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;gap:.4em;-webkit-box-align:center;-ms-flex-align:center;align-items:center;font-family:var(--font-gilroy);font-size:1.6rem;font-weight:400;color:var(--bunker);text-transform:uppercase;background-size:calc(100% - 1.2em) 100%}.page-footer__group-navigation>menu>li>a[target=_blank]:focus,.page-footer__group-navigation>menu>li>a[target=_blank]:hover,a:focus .page-footer__group-navigation>menu>li>a[target=_blank],a:hover .page-footer__group-navigation>menu>li>a[target=_blank]{background-position:right 0 top 50%;background-size:0 100%}.page-footer__group-navigation>menu>li>a[target=_blank]:hover{background-position:right 1.25em top 50%}.page-footer__group-navigation>menu>li>a[target=_blank]::after{content:"";display:inline-block;width:.8em;height:.8em;margin-top:-.25em;vertical-align:middle;background:url("data:image/svg+xml;charset=utf8, %3Csvg xmlns='http://www.w3.org/2000/svg' fill='rgba(255, 93, 61, 1)' viewBox='0 0 10 9'%3E%%3Cpath d='M2.88 4.5.76 2.38l7.42-1.06-1.06 7.42L5 6.62 2.88 8.74.76 6.62 2.88 4.5Z'/%3E%3C/svg%3E") right 0 top 50% no-repeat;background-size:auto 100%}.page-footer__social-links{--gap:3rem;list-style-type:none;margin:2rem 0 0 0;padding:0;display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:var(--gap)}.page-footer__social-links:not(:last-child){margin-bottom:4rem}.page-footer__social-links>li{width:3rem;position:relative}.page-footer__social-links>li:not(:last-child)::after{content:"";position:absolute;top:0;right:calc(var(--gap)/ 2 * -1);z-index:12;width:.1rem;height:100%;overflow:hidden;background:var(--mercury)}.page-footer__social-links>li a{display:block;position:relative}.page-footer__social-links>li a::before{content:"";position:absolute;top:50%;left:50%;width:4.4rem;height:4.4rem;-webkit-transform:translate(-50%,-50%);transform:translate(-50%,-50%)}.page-footer__social-links>li svg{--svg-color:black;--svg-color-2:white;width:3rem;height:3rem}.page-footer__social-links>li svg:focus,.page-footer__social-links>li svg:hover{--svg-color:white;--svg-color-2:black}.page-footer__copyright{grid-area:copyright;align-self:center;padding-top:.26em;margin:0}.page-footer__navigation{grid-area:navigation;align-self:center}@media (min-width:1344px){.page-footer__navigation{justify-self:flex-end}}.page-footer__navigation>menu{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:2rem}@media (min-width:1344px){.page-footer__navigation>menu{-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row}}.page-footer__navigation>menu>li>a{background:transparent -webkit-gradient(linear,left bottom,left top,color-stop(.0625rem,currentColor),color-stop(0,transparent)) left 0 bottom 0 no-repeat;background:transparent linear-gradient(0deg,currentColor .0625rem,transparent 0) left 0 bottom 0 no-repeat;background-position:left 0 top 50%;background-size:100% 100%;-webkit-transition:background-size 1s cubic-bezier(.19, 1, .22, 1);transition:background-size 1s cubic-bezier(.19, 1, .22, 1)}.page-footer__navigation>menu>li>a:focus,.page-footer__navigation>menu>li>a:hover,a:focus .page-footer__navigation>menu>li>a,a:hover .page-footer__navigation>menu>li>a{background-position:right 0 top 50%;background-size:0 100%}@media print{.page-footer{display:none}}